Everything started here

 

I started writing on a blog called 29 Lincoln Avenue sixteen years ago. The name for my first blog came from the street address of the home I grew up in a small town in Southern Indiana. I loved the idea of inviting you into my “blog home” every week. 

It was through learning to write and create content there  (and then here) that I discovered my love for words and my voice as a writer. When I started, Twitter and Facebook were the  rage and blogging found a unique place that would be writers (like me) were able to practice publishing more than a handful of words at at time.

Through blogging I started writing books. I am eternally grateful for that opportunity to put something more of my heart in the hands of those who are  bookish by nature.

But even with Instagram, youTube, and every other social media option out there—I still love to add a few words here.

And I suspect I always will.
